1

Software Development Contractor Jobs in Florida (NOW HIRING)

Required : • Deep expertise in Agile/Scrum methodologies, with focus on software development and user experience in an agile environment. • Ability to communicate at an engineering level ...

The successful candidate will work closely with software development teams to ensure that ... We do not engage with third-party staffing agencies, C2C, or 1099 independent contractors for this ...

Software Engineer

Tampa, FL · On-site

$130K - $150K/yr

The successful candidate will work closely with software development teams to ensure that ... We do not engage with third-party staffing agencies, C2C, or 1099 independent contractors for this ...

Software Engineer

Tampa, FL · On-site

$130K - $150K/yr

The successful candidate will work closely with software development teams to ensure that ... We do not engage with third-party staffing agencies, C2C, or 1099 independent contractors for this ...

next page

Showing results 1-20

Software Development Contractor information

See Florida salary details

$59.4K

$106.2K

$133.4K

How much do software development contractor jobs pay per year?

As of Jun 8, 2026, the average yearly pay for software development contractor in Florida is $106,191.00, according to ZipRecruiter salary data. Most workers in this role earn between $92,300.00 and $121,800.00 per year, depending on experience, location, and employer.

How does the workflow and communication process typically differ for software development contractors compared to full-time employees?

As a software development contractor, you’ll likely experience more autonomy in your workflow but will need to be proactive in communication since you may not be embedded within the core team. Contractors often attend regular check-ins or stand-ups virtually and coordinate with project managers or technical leads to track deliverables. You may work across multiple projects or teams, so adapting quickly to different coding standards and collaboration tools is essential. Clear documentation and timely progress updates are important for ensuring alignment and meeting client expectations.

What does a Software Development Contractor do?

A Software Development Contractor is an independent professional hired to design, develop, and implement software solutions for clients on a project or temporary basis. They may work with various programming languages, frameworks, and technologies depending on the client's needs. Contractors are responsible for delivering specific project outcomes, often collaborating with in-house teams, and may also provide ongoing support or maintenance. Their work arrangement typically allows for greater flexibility compared to full-time employees, but they are usually responsible for their own business operations, such as taxes and contracts.

What is the difference between Software Development Contractor vs Software Developer?

AspectSoftware Development ContractorSoftware Developer
CredentialsTypically no formal certification required; focus on experience and skillsOften holds a degree in computer science or related field; certifications like Scrum or Agile may be common
Work EnvironmentContract-based, often freelance or temporary projectsFull-time or part-time employment within a company or organization
Employer & Industry UsageUsed by companies hiring for specific projects or short-term needsEmployed by organizations as ongoing team members
Search & Comparison IntentPeople compare to understand contract work vs permanent rolesPeople look to distinguish between employment types

In summary, a Software Development Contractor typically works on short-term, project-based assignments without formal employment benefits, while a Software Developer is usually a full-time employee with ongoing responsibilities within a company. Both roles require technical skills, but their work arrangements and employment status differ significantly.

What are the key skills and qualifications needed to thrive as a Software Development Contractor, and why are they important?

To thrive as a Software Development Contractor, you need strong programming skills, experience with software design and development methodologies, and typically a relevant degree or proven work history. Familiarity with version control systems (like Git), cloud platforms, and frameworks relevant to client needs is crucial, along with knowledge of Agile or Scrum methodologies. Excellent problem-solving, time management, and communication skills help you adapt to diverse client environments and deliver quality solutions independently. These competencies ensure you can efficiently meet client expectations, deliver robust software, and maintain professional relationships in a contract-based role.

Software Developer - Active Clearance | Sarasota, FL

MRSL Real Time Systems Laboratory, Inc

Sarasota, FL • On-site

Full-time

Posted 25 days ago


Job description

Category
Engineering
Exempt/Non-Exempt
Exempt
Full-Time/Part-Time
Full-Time
Location
Sarasota, FL
Number of Openings
1
Req Number
ENG-26-00006
Position Requirements
Description
About the Role:
We are seeking a motivated software developer to support the ongoing development, modernization, and sustainment of mission-critical applications supporting the Intelligence Community. This role offer the opportunity to work alongside a highly experienced engineering team. The ideal candidate is a mid-to senior-level candidate who has strong experience with Java and C++ development, enjoys solving complex technical challenges and is comfortable working across both modernized and legacy environments.
Position Requirements
2-10 years of experience to help design, maintain, and support a mission-critical application. The ideal candidate brings drive, adaptability, and collaboration to a team delivering innovative software solutions for the Intelligence Community.
Required Qualifications
  • Bachelor's or Master's degree in Computer Science or related field
  • Strong software development experience in Java and C++ required, with additional experience in Python preferred
  • Experience building, deploying, and maintaining production software systems
  • Proficient with Linux/Unix (Rocky, RHEL, or similar)
  • Knowledge of version control using Git
  • Strong problem-solving, collaboration, and communication skills
  • Active TS clearance required, TS/SCI Preferred

Bonus Points
Programming & Development
  • Familiarity with software testing, debugging, and performance tuning in complex multi-language environments
  • Experience analyzing existing systems, understanding dependencies, and implementing changes with minimal disruption to ongoing operations

Architecture & Modernization
  • Experience improving legacy applications through containerization, modular design and interface refinement with a focus on scalability, maintainability, and reduced technical debt
  • Strong understanding of vertical and horizontal scaling

Security & Compliance
  • Applied security best practices and compliance requirements

Job Duties
  • Join a small, experienced team responsible for sustainment, feature development, and ongoing modernization of mission-critical software and services
  • Design, develop, and deploy core application used throughout the community
  • Help provide tier 1 and tier 2 support to geographically disperse customers
  • Design and maintain CI/CD pipelines for reliable software delivery

About the Organization
MRSL is an employee-owned company with its headquarters in Sarasota, FL. MRSL also has offices in Monterey, CA and Dayton, OH as well as several employees located at customer facilities in the US and around the globe. MRSL has deep experience in signal processing application and common services development for the National agencies of the Intelligence Community (IC) and the Department of Defense. We develop and deploy multiple applications and system infrastructures for use in client mission operations.
MRSL specializes in the development of mission-oriented signal processing algorithms, applications, and associated services for our customers. MRSL excels in the design, development, and deployment of signal processing applications using the X-Midas framework, since we evolve and sustain this framework for the entire community of the IC contractors. MRSL employs engineers and researchers who specialize in cutting-edge signal processing technologies, system and software design, life cycle support, signal analysis, communications and software development.
MRSL proudly offers highly competitive wages and benefits. We offer a business casual atmosphere with a team-oriented environment. MRSL is looking for candidates with a solid academic background in engineering/science with good hands-on programming skills, a high degree of drive and dedication, ability to learn quickly and who works well with others. To apply go to www.mrsl.com and select Careers.
EOE Statement
We are an equal employment opportunity employ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, disability status, protected veteran status or any other characteristic protected by law.
This position is currently accepting applications.